/* ---> IMPORTANT: Site copyrighted by Lucha Olivares. It may not be partially or totally reproduced without written permition.Last Modification: 11/20/2007 - By: Lilian Vasquez / Web Design from: OCTOS CREATIVE COMMUNICATION / www.octosonline.com / Phone: 404-514-3084<--- *//* BODY------------------------------------------------------------*/html, body, blockquote, q, dt, dl, div, h1, h2, h3, h4, h5, h6, a, table, tr, td, ul, ol, li, img, form{padding:0;margin:0;border:0;}img {vertical-align: middle;}body{font-family: Verdana, Arial, Helvetica, sans-serif;font-size:12px;background: url(../img/foot.jpg);}/* HEADER------------------------------------------------------------*/#header{width:777px;margin:0 auto;background:#FFF;}#phone{float:right;background:url(../img/envelope.jpg) top right no-repeat;font-family:Geneva, Arial, Helvetica, sans-serif;font-size:16px;color:#666;padding:30px 0 0 0;height:45px;width:185px;}#logo{background:url(../img/logo.jpg) no-repeat;width:300px;height:78px;text-indent: -10000px;overflow: hidden;top:0;position:relative;float:left;}#logo a{position: absolute;top:0;left:0;width:300px;height:78px;}#logo a:hover{background: none;}/* MENU------------------------------------------------------------*//* The original version of this stylesheet and the associated (x)html is available at http://www.stunicholls.com/menu/tree_frog_horizontal.html Copyright (c) 2005-2007 Stu Nicholls. All rights reserved. This stylesheet and the associated (x)html may be modified in any way to fit your requirements.*/#menu {list-style-type:none; padding:0; margin:0; width:777px; position:relative;}#menu ul {list-style-type:none; padding:0; margin:0; background:#fff;}#menu li {float:left; background:#657; position:relative;}#menu li.sub {background:#d30; margin-right:1px; }#menu li.subr {background: #FF9900;border-right: solid 1px #FF9900;}#menu li, #menu li a {display:block; color:#fff; font-family:arial, sans-serif; font-size:11px; line-height:24px; width:110px; text-decoration:none; text-align:center; cursor:pointer; font-weight:bold;}#menu ul li a {text-align:left; text-indent:5px;}#menu ul {position:absolute;left:-9999px;}#menu li.click ul ul {position:absolute;left:-9999px;}#menu li.click ul li.hover ul ul {position:absolute;left:-9999px;}#menu li.hover {background:#663; z-index:500;}#menu li.click {background:#663;}#menu li.click ul li {margin-top:1px; border-right:0;}#menu li.click ul {left:0px; top:24px; background:#fff; border-right:1px solid #fff;}#menu li.click ul li.hover ul, #menu li.click ul li.hover ul li.hover ul {left:110px; top:-1px; border-left:1px solid #fff; background:#fff;}#menu li.click ul li.hover ul li {background:#c60;}#menu li.click ul li.hover ul li.hover ul li {background:#780; z-index:500;}#menu li.click ul li.hover ul li.hover {z-index:500; background:#fa4;}#menu li.click ul li.hover ul li.hover a {color:#000;}#menu li.click ul li.hover ul li.hover ul li.hover {background:#aa0;}#menu li.click ul li.hover ul li.hover ul li.hover a {color:#fff;} /* BANNER------------------------------------------------------------*/#banner {margin:0 auto;background:url(../img/banner.jpg);height:141px;width:777px;padding:0;}/* TITLES ------------------------------------------------------------*/h1 {font-family: Geneva, Arial, Helvetica, sans-serif;font-size: 23px;color: #669933;}h2 {font-family: Geneva, Arial, Helvetica, sans-serif;font-size: 18px;color: #996600;}h3 {font-family: Geneva, Arial, Helvetica, sans-serif;font-size: 16px;color: #d30;}h4 {font-family: Geneva, Arial, Helvetica, sans-serif;font-size: 14px;color: #cc9900;}/* FORMS MENU ------------------------------------------------------------*/#cat{float:left;width:20%;}#tec{float:left;width:20%;}#lang{float:left;width:20%;}#cart{float:right;width:30%;text-align:right;margin-right:10px;color:#FFF;}#cart a:link {color:#FFF; text-decoration:none;}#cart a:visited {color: #FFF; text-decoration: none;}#cart a:hover {color:#000 ; text-decoration: none;}#form{height:20px;background-color: #669933;padding:5px;width:767px;margin:0 auto;}.fo{border-bottom:solid 1px #000;border-right:solid 1px #000;background-color:transparent;color:#000;width:130px;font-size:11px;}/* CONTENT------------------------------------------------------------*/#content {margin: 0 auto;width: 776px;background:#FFF;}#content2 {margin: 0 auto;width: 756px;padding:10px;background:#FFF;}#content a:link {color:#669933; border-bottom: 1px solid #669933; text-decoration:none;}#content a:visited {color: #d30; border: none; text-decoration: none;}#content a:hover {background-color: #669933; color:#FFFFFF ; border: none; text-decoration: none;}.wrapper {clear:both;}.col1 {float:left;width:238px;padding:10px;}.col2 {float:left;width:239px;padding:10px;}.col3 {float:right;width:238px;padding:10px;}.box{border:solid 1px #d30;width:238px;float:left;margin:0 6px 12px 6px;}.boxtext{padding:10px;}.line {background:url(../img/line.jpg) no-repeat;height:40px;margin:0 auto;}.sale{background:url(../img/sale_icon_lg.gif) right top no-repeat;}#white{background:#FFF;}.foto{float:right; margin-left:10px;text-align:right;}.wra{height:20px;}.ta{padding:10px;}.ta2{border:solid 1px #669933;background:#FAFAFA;}.ta3{border:solid 1px #669933;background:#FAFAFA;padding:10px;}/* FOOTER------------------------------------------------------------*/#footer{height:100%;background: url(../img/foot.jpg);}#f {height:20px;margin: 0 auto;width: 774px;font-family: Verdana, Arial, Helvetica, sans-serif;font-size: 11px;color: #000;background:url(../img/footer.jpg) no-repeat;padding:10px 0 30px 0;}#f a:link {color:#000; border-bottom: 1px solid #000; text-decoration:none;}#f a:visited {color: #FFF; border: none; text-decoration: none;}#f a:hover {color:#FFFFFF ; border: none; text-decoration:none;}/* FORM------------------------------------------------------------*/fieldset {margin:0;border: 1px solid #cc9900;width:95%;padding:0 15px 0 15px;}.special {width:5px;visibility:hidden;}.inpu{margin-bottom:5px; width:50%;}label{width:95px;float: left;text-align:left;display: block;}.su{margin-left:90px;}span{color:red;font-weight:bold;}legend{padding:5px; color:#FFF;background:#cc9900;font-weight:bold;}/* TOOGLE------------------------------------------------------------*/dt {margin: 20px 0 5px 0;cursor: pointer;text-decoration:underline;color:#669933;padding-left:20px;background:url(../img/bullet_toggle_plus.gif) left no-repeat;height:16px;}dd {margin: 15px 15px 0px;padding: 15px;line-height: 150%;border: solid 1px #CCC;}.show {display: block;}.hide {display: none;}	